PRI may be over, but it is not forgotten by a long shot. This racing industry show gave many thousands the chance to see and talk to many critical vendors that support the sport. In addition there were many celebrities there to talk to the attendees and share their perspectives on this world-wide industry.
The first morning’s breakfast had Dave Despain’s commentary on the industry as well as a lively interview with Brad Keselowski.

Over the rest of the days there were seminars on Land Speed Racing with Louise Ann Noeth of Land Speed Productions, Derek Daly speaking on how to position your self for success, and EricTheCarGuy talking on how he has become a YouTube phenomenon and what that can mean for racing entrepreneurs.
